At age 50, she found herself out of work and stuck (被困住) at home with only her computer to keep her company. After a while, she discovered that surfing the Internet could help her feel less lonely and bored. She could listen to music, watch films, play games, and explore the world. She also joined an online group where she could talk about her problems and get support and advice from others. She realised that one of the greatest benefits of the Internet was its ability to remove the distance that usually exists between people.She was so inspired by the people she met online that she decided to start an IT club to teach older people how to use computers and the Internet. She and her friends now organise events and collect money to pay for private teachers. Many people have been helped by the club. A 59-year-old man learnt how to apply for work online and found a great job. Now that he works and can take care of himself, his daughter has time to study at university. A 61-year-old woman who was living alone has started a small online company together with two friends. She no longer feels lonely, and her company has become quite successful.Jan has started taking online classes to learn more about how to use the Internet to make society better. She believes that it is highly important to bridge the digital gap and make sure that everyone has access to the Internet and knows how to use new technology. Today, she is learning a poem. What is special is that it’s a Chinese poem and that she is able to recite it without an accent. Soon she is going to learn Chinese handwriting too. “Learning the world’s most spoken language might give Mary-Jo a head start in her future jobs” says her mother Alison. “I think it’s good for her to stretch herself (端盡所能) by listening to and pronouncing new sounds, as well as learning to read and. write Chinese characters.”More and more parents in the world are sending their children to Chinese classes. Keen for their sons and daughters to succeed in lift, they see being fluent in a second or third language as an advantage. Learning Chinese is becoming so popular that the language has been included in the education systems of more than 75 countries. Over 4,000 overseas universities offer Chinese language courses and about 25 million people are learning Chinese outside China.It is easy to understand why Chinese is becoming so popular. Learning Chinese may help people get more chances to work. China is already a global economic power, and its influence is growing. For example, theres Chinas Belt and Road Initiative (倡議), which encourages many countries along the Silk Road to work together more closely. It has created thousands of local jobs, many of which need people with a knowledge of Chinese. Another reason is that studying Chinese provides chances to explore wonderful Chinese history and culture. Adam Turner, a school head teacher in the UK, mentions this as one of the most attractive parts of the recently added Chinese course. “Students love the mystery (奧秘) of China,” he explains. “They want to know all about its traditions, dynasties and art forms.
